Just a general question here. When adding leds to an existing console (not a portable) for aesthetics do I just hook up to the +5volts in and a ground point and add a resistor to vary the brightness level?
I want to make sure that's all I need before I start messing around.

Forward voltage on smaller LEDs is usually 2 volts, and the current draw would vary from 10-20mA. If you still have the LED specs, that would help.
Supply voltage would obviously be 5v as you described it.
